In a permanent magnet at room temperature.

A

Magnetic moment of each molecule is zero

B

The individual molecules have non-zero magnetic moment which are all perfectly aligned

C

Domains are partially aligned

D

Domains are all perfectly aligned

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
D

As we know a permanent magnet is a substance which at room temperature retains ferromagnetic property for a long period of time. The individual atoms in a ferromagnetic material possess a dipole moment as in a paramagnetic material. However, they interact with one another in such a way that they spontaneously align themselves in a common direction over a macroscopic volume called domain. Thus, we can say that in a permanent magnet at room temperature, domains are all perfectly aligned.
